DIY courses for women
Sisters are doing it for themselves with courses around the UK on how to plaster and plumb, tile and tool-handle
Tired of tradesmen's extortionate rates for simple household jobs? Or worse still, will your other half just not finish a job he started six months ago? Help is at hand when it comes to DIY. Today's women are literally doing it themselves with women-friendly and women-only courses throughout the UK. There's a course to suit everyone - during the day, in the evening, even specially tailored weekends with accommodation thrown in. So get busy with the brushes and serious with the sanding - here's our guide to the best courses.
Staunch and Flow plumbing courses
This London course aims not only to teach novices how to perform basic plumbing tasks but also to educate them about the plumbers' jargon, what jobs you need expert help on and the politics of water pressure (we're not kidding). Half-day courses (£65 including VAT) are fast-paced and you'll start off learning about the hot-water system in your home before going on to some hands-on action with spanners and taps. Best of all, the instructor encourages participants to come with questions about their particular problems, so it's like having your own personal plumbing consultant.
Some of the skills covered:
- Clearing a blocked drain
- Fixing a toilet
- Solving basic radiator problems
- Troubleshooting water heating issues
- Installing a dishwasher or washing machine
